Как предотвратить автоматическое усечение ведущих нулей в ячейке Excel
Если я вставляю 04562, он автоматически усекает ведущий ноль и сохраняет его как 4562.
Если вы используете MS Excel для редактирования ячеек, в которых вам нужно хранить числа с начальным нулем, просто отформатируйте и определите содержимое ячейки как текст. Если вы сохраняете его программно, вы можете поместить значение в кавычку » для того же самого.
Я только что заметил, что если я перейду в «формат ячеек» и выберите пользовательский формат и поместите, скажем, 0000 в формат, любое число, которое я помещаю в ячейку, это меньше 4 цифр, он все еще поддерживает 4 длина цифры с ведущим ‘0’, как 0001, 0099, 0120, 9999
пока все это точный обходные пути для преобразования числа в текст так, что ведущие нули будут сохранены, это не ответ на вопрос.
ответ на ваш вопрос заключается в том, что если вы хотите номер с ведущими нулями в Excel, вы не можете иметь его, по крайней мере во время импорта.
разработчики Microsoft по какой-то причине построили Excel для чтения в 03 Как число и усечения ведущего нуля, в результате чего 3. Нет способа предотвратить этот.
к сожалению, потому что все обходные пути предполагают, что вы знаете, какие столбцы имеют значения, которые могут иметь ведущие нули, чтобы вы могли предпринять шаги * после факта*, чтобы попытаться исправить ваши данные.
таким образом, короткий ответ заключается в том, что нет приложения электронной таблицы (по крайней мере, я знаю), где вы можете прочитать в csv-файле, который может иметь, скажем, 00453 как число и импортировать его как 00453, а не 453.
щелкните ячейку и на вкладке Главная в группе число нажмите кнопку вызова диалогового окна рядом с номером.
в списке категория щелкните пользовательский, а затем в поле Тип введите формат номера, например 000-00-0000 для кода номера социального страхования или 00000 для пятизначного почтового индекса код.
вы можете сохранить его, используя следующий формат.
Имя окна и контрола в 2 щелчка снимаются встроенным в AutoIt инструментом.
Скрипт можно скомпилировать в exe и использовать в 1С:
Исправлено: ссылки на источники данных недопустимы в Excel.
- Добавить новый столбец
- выделите столбец и измените формат на текст, щелкнув правой кнопкой мыши и отформатируйте ячейки
- возьмите почтовые индексы или номера clumn и скопируйте его
- вставить в блокнот (чтобы избавиться от форматирования)
- скопировать в блокнот данные и вставить в новый столбец Excel
Мы исследовали это конкретное сообщение об ошибке, просмотрев различные пользовательские отчеты и шаги по их устранению, чтобы решить проблему. Как выясняется, есть несколько распространенных виновников, которые в конечном итоге вызовут это конкретное сообщение об ошибке:
Способ 1: удаление скобок из имени файла
Если этот сценарий применим к вашей текущей ситуации, вы сможете решить проблему, изменив имя файла .xlsx, удалив запрещенные символы. Вот краткое руководство по этому:
Если вы все еще сталкиваетесь с Ссылка на источник данных недействительна Ошибка или этот метод не применим к вашему конкретному сценарию, перейдите к следующему способу ниже.
Исправление Excel файла
- Нажмите на Формулы вкладка из панели ленты, затем нажмите на Имя менеджера из списка.
- Внутри Имя менеджера окно, нажмите на новый и назовите диапазон, который вы собираетесь создать. Затем используйте Относится к поле, чтобы установить ячейки, которые вы хотите использовать для диапазона. Вы можете либо напечатать его самостоятельно, либо использовать встроенный селектор.
- Теперь, когда диапазон определен, вы можете успешно создать сводную таблицу, не встречая того же сообщения об ошибке.
Microsoft регулярно выпускает обновления для Windows, чтобы исправлять ошибки и вводить новые функции. Если вам интересно, Excel не отвечает, как сохранить, пришло время установить последние обновления для вашего компьютера.
Способ 2: перемещение файла в другую папку
Хотя официального объяснения эффективности этого исправления не существует, многие пользователи сообщают, что они успешно решили проблему, просто переместив файл Excel из одной папки в другую.
Читайте также: SpiderOak — онлайн-решение для резервного копирования и обмена данными [кросс-платформенный]
Если вы хотите быстро исправить, просто обрежьте и вставьте файл, который вызывает Excel обнаружил нечитаемый контент ошибка в другом месте и посмотреть, если проблема решена.
Если этот обходной путь не помогает решить проблему или вы ищете постоянное исправление, перейдите к следующим методам ниже.
Простейший путь Лучшие способы 8, чтобы исправить Excel не отвечает
Как выясняется, эта конкретная проблема также может возникнуть, если ресурсов на вашем компьютере недостаточно для поддержки аппаратного ускорения. К счастью, вы можете решить эту проблему (если этот сценарий применим), открыв дополнительные параметры Microsoft Excel и отключив Аппаратное ускорение графики.